Email Marketing Best Practices: Crafting Compelling Campaigns


In the digital age, where consumers are inundated with a constant stream of messages from brands vying for their attention, email marketing remains one of the most effective tools for engaging with audiences on a personal level. However, with inboxes becoming increasingly crowded, it's essential for brands to craft compelling email campaigns that cut through the noise and resonate with recipients. In this article, we explore some best practices for creating impactful email marketing campaigns.

1. Personalization is Key:

Gone are the days of one-size-fits-all email blasts. Today's consumers expect personalized communication that speaks directly to their needs, interests, and preferences. By leveraging data such as past purchase history, browsing behavior, and demographic information, brands can tailor their email campaigns to deliver relevant content to each recipient.

It involves segmenting your email list based on various criteria and crafting targeted messages that resonate with each segment. Whether it's recommending products based on past purchases, sending personalized offers, or acknowledging milestones like birthdays or anniversaries, personalized emails are more likely to grab attention and drive engagement.

2. Compelling Subject Lines and Preview Text:

The subject line is the first thing recipients see when they receive an email, making it crucial for capturing their attention and enticing them to open the message. It should pique curiosity, offer value, or create a sense of urgency to encourage recipients to click through.

In addition to the subject line, the preview text, or snippet of text that appears below the subject line in many email clients, provides another opportunity to entice recipients to open the email.

3. Engaging Content and Clear Call-to-Action (CTA):

Once recipients open the email, it's essential to deliver on the promise of the subject line and provide engaging content that keeps them interested. Whether it's informative articles, product updates, exclusive offers, or entertaining videos, the content should be relevant, valuable, and visually appealing.

Incorporate clear and compelling calls-to-action (CTAs) throughout the email to guide recipients toward the desired action, whether it's making a purchase, signing up for an event, downloading a resource, or visiting your website. Use action-oriented language and visually distinct buttons or links to make the CTA stand out and encourage clicks.

4. Mobile Optimization:

With a growing number of consumers checking their email on mobile devices, it's essential to ensure that your email campaigns are optimized for mobile viewing. Design responsive email templates that automatically adjust to fit the screen size of various devices, ensuring a seamless experience for recipients regardless of the device they're using.

Pay attention to factors such as font size, button size, and image dimensions to ensure readability and usability on smaller screens. Test your emails across different devices and email clients to identify any issues and make necessary adjustments.

Conclusion:

Email marketing remains a powerful tool for engaging with audiences and driving results, but success requires more than just sending out generic messages to a mass audience. By following best practices such as personalization, compelling subject lines, engaging content, clear CTAs, and mobile optimization, brands can craft email campaigns that resonate with recipients, drive engagement, and ultimately, achieve their marketing objectives.
